Why Ill-Fitting Shoes Are More Dangerous Than You Think
Understanding the Context
Many people dismiss tight, loose, or unevenly fitted shoes as mere annoyances. But the reality is, when your feet don’t have room to move or receive proper support, your entire body compensates—leading to a domino effect of problems.
1. Immediate Discomfort and Reduced Mobility
Shoes that squeeze your toes or pinch your heels trigger instant irritation. This discomfort forces you to alter your gait—shortening steps, lifting your toes, or favoring one side—which strains muscles and joints with every step. Over time, that subtle shift becomes a habit that harms efficiency and agility.
2. Postural Collapse and Back Pain
Your feet act as the foundation of your body’s alignment. Ill-fitting shoes throw off balance and postural mechanics, causing your ankles, knees, hips, and spine to follow suit. Poor biomechanics lead to chronic strain, lowering back pain, and persistent fatigue that seeps into work, exercise, and leisure.
3. Circulation and Nerve Damage Risks
Toe boxes that are too narrow or rigid crowd your toes, restricting blood flow and compressing nerves—an early sign of conditions like plantar fasciitis or peripheral neuropathy. Long hours in restrictive footwear amplify these risks, especially for professionals on feet all day.

4. Mental and Emotional Impact
Chronic foot pain from badly fitted shoes doesn’t just drain your body—it also wears on your mindset. Increased discomfort makes you irritable, less motivated, and prone to stress. Productivity drops when every step requires extra effort and focus to simply get through the day.
How to Choose Shoes That Support Your Day
The solution? Invest in shoes tailored to your foot shape and gait. Here’s a quick guide:
- Measure and fit regularly — Feet swell during the day; get measured in the late afternoon.
- Prioritize comfort and flexibility — Look for breathable materials and room for toe splay.
- Supportive arch and heel alignment — Avoid flip-fops or overly flat soles for long wear.
- Break them in slowly — Never skip this step; gradual adaptation prevents shock to your body.
